CISA Chief of Staff departs for industry

Kiersten Todt, recent Chief of Staff with the Cybersecurity and Infrastructure Security Agency, has returned to her role as CEO and Managing Partner with Liberty Group Ventures.

See Kiersten’s profile here.

LEAVE A REPLY

Please enter your comment!
Please enter your name here